Borrowing Tips for Muscatine
- Public Service Loan Forgiveness can eliminate remaining federal loan balances after 10 years of qualifying payments.
- Make interest-only payments on unsubsidized and private loans while in school to prevent capitalization.
- Explore income-driven repayment plans after graduation; they cap payments at 10-20% of discretionary income.
